‘No differences between us’: Karnataka CM Siddaramaiah, Deputy CMs chalk out 2028 election strategy

Amid the ongoing tussle between Karnataka Chief Minister Siddaramaiah and Deputy Chief Minister DK Shivakumar, the two met for breakfast at Siddaramaiah’s residence ahead of the 2028 state assembly elections.

Addressing the media after the meeting, CM Siddaramaiah said, “Whatever decision the high command will take.” [including Mallikarjun Kharge, Sonia Gandhi, and Rahul Gandhi] Takes it, we both will agree. There are no differences between DK Shivakumar and me.

Siddaramaiah said the focus of their discussion was on the 2028 elections, adding that he and Shivakumar discussed the upcoming local body elections and strategies to bring the Congress back to power in 2028.

The CM stressed that there were no differences between him and Shivakumar and they would continue to work together in future also.

There is tension between the two leaders due to the alleged rotational power-sharing agreement.

According to reports, Shivkumar was promised the post of Chief Minister after half the tenure i.e. 2.5 years. However, Siddaramaiah says he has a full five-year tenure as CM and no such deal exists.

Referring to Shivakumar taking over as CM, Siddaramaiah said there was some confusion last month, but now it has been cleared. “There will be no confusion from tomorrow. There is no confusion even now. Some media journalists have created confusion,” he said.

Shivakumar said his focus is on winning the local body elections, gram panchayat elections and the 2028 assembly elections.

He said, “Both of us worked in the assembly elections. Similarly, we want to fight the 2028 elections together. There are no differences between us. There were no differences till date and there will be no differences in future also.”

Shivakumar further told reporters, “Today, we discussed our strategy for the 2028 assembly elections and how to deal with the opposition. They may try to raise many issues. We are ready to respond.”

Siddaramaiah He also dismissed speculations of a possible no-confidence motion against his government by the opposition BJP. “They (BJP and JD(S)) are saying that no no-confidence motion will be brought. We will face it,” he said.

Citing their strength in the assembly, he said, “They are only 60 and 18. We are 140. This is a futile exercise. We will face their false allegations.”
